    Well that was a whoops. My Starlink Mini knockoff 2m cable turned up today from Aliexpress - 8 days to my letter box on Rural Delivery, every step tracked to perfection as per normal. Except it wasn't a 2m cable, it was a 5.5x2.1mm DC-DC male-female power adapter to allow you to use a different power supply cable in the back of the dish and still retain the IP67 watertightness rating (effectively a short sealed male plug and a female socket). Hmmm. Ahhh yep that'd be right, the cart had a stuff up on me and I had to reload it and restart the order and obviously didn't check the item was still correct - du'oh!

    Oh well, go back and order the right one, this time a 5M cable so I have a bit more length. I found a car charger ex JB Hifi that has the same (or slightly higher) USB-C PD rating as the Starlink Mobile adapter kit's charger, $28 with the NZDA discount there which is much more acceptable than the $170 Starlink wants for the factory kit! Still waiting for Starlink to ship the damn thing though, probably have all the accessories and still be waiting for it to arrive.
